| EsxiHost.Builder | EsxiHost.Builder. billingContractEndDate(Date billingContractEndDate) | Current billing cycle end date. | 
| EsxiHost.Builder | EsxiHost.Builder. billingDonorHostId(String billingDonorHostId) | The OCID  of the
deleted ESXi Host with LeftOver billing cycle. | 
| static EsxiHost.Builder | EsxiHost. builder() | Create a new builder. | 
| EsxiHost.Builder | EsxiHost.Builder. capacityReservationId(String capacityReservationId) | The OCID  of the
Capacity Reservation. | 
| EsxiHost.Builder | EsxiHost.Builder. clusterId(String clusterId) | The OCID  of the
Cluster that the ESXi host belongs to. | 
| EsxiHost.Builder | EsxiHost.Builder. compartmentId(String compartmentId) | The OCID  of the
compartment that contains the Cluster. | 
| EsxiHost.Builder | EsxiHost.Builder. computeAvailabilityDomain(String computeAvailabilityDomain) | The availability domain of the 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. computeInstanceId(String computeInstanceId) | In terms of implementation, an ESXi host is a Compute instance that is configured with
the chosen bundle of VMware software. | 
| EsxiHost.Builder | EsxiHost.Builder. copy(EsxiHost model) |  | 
| EsxiHost.Builder | EsxiHost.Builder. currentCommitment(Commitment currentCommitment) | The billing option currently used by the 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. datastoreAttachments(List<DatastoreAttachment> datastoreAttachments) | List of DatastoreAttachment objects containing information about attachment details | 
| EsxiHost.Builder | EsxiHost.Builder. datastoreClusterIds(List<String> datastoreClusterIds) | A list of datastore clusters. | 
| EsxiHost.Builder | EsxiHost.Builder. definedTags(Map<String,Map<String,Object>> definedTags) | Defined tags for this resource. | 
| EsxiHost.Builder | EsxiHost.Builder. displayName(String displayName) | A descriptive name for the 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. esxiSoftwareVersion(String esxiSoftwareVersion) | The version of ESXi software that Oracle Cloud VMware Solution installed on the ESXi
hosts. | 
| EsxiHost.Builder | EsxiHost.Builder. failedEsxiHostId(String failedEsxiHostId) | The OCID  of the
ESXi host that failed. | 
| EsxiHost.Builder | EsxiHost.Builder. freeformTags(Map<String,String> freeformTags) | Free-form tags for this resource. | 
| EsxiHost.Builder | EsxiHost.Builder. gracePeriodEndDate(Date gracePeriodEndDate) | The date and time when the new esxi host should start billing cycle. | 
| EsxiHost.Builder | EsxiHost.Builder. hostOcpuCount(Float hostOcpuCount) | The OCPU count of the 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. hostShapeName(String hostShapeName) | The compute shape name of the 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. id(String id) | The OCID  of the
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. isBillingContinuationInProgress(Boolean isBillingContinuationInProgress) | Indicates whether this host is in the progress of billing continuation. | 
| EsxiHost.Builder | EsxiHost.Builder. isBillingSwappingInProgress(Boolean isBillingSwappingInProgress) | Indicates whether this host is in the progress of swapping billing. | 
| EsxiHost.Builder | EsxiHost.Builder. lifecycleState(LifecycleStates lifecycleState) | The current state of the ESXi host. | 
| EsxiHost.Builder | EsxiHost.Builder. nextCommitment(Commitment nextCommitment) | The billing option to switch to after the current billing cycle ends. | 
| EsxiHost.Builder | EsxiHost.Builder. nonUpgradedEsxiHostId(String nonUpgradedEsxiHostId) | The OCID  of the
ESXi host that will be upgraded. | 
| EsxiHost.Builder | EsxiHost.Builder. replacementEsxiHostId(String replacementEsxiHostId) | The OCID  of the
ESXi host that is created to replace the failed host. | 
| EsxiHost.Builder | EsxiHost.Builder. sddcId(String sddcId) | The OCID  of the
SDDC that the ESXi host belongs to. | 
| EsxiHost.Builder | EsxiHost.Builder. swapBillingHostId(String swapBillingHostId) | The OCID  of the
active ESXi Host to swap billing with current host. | 
| EsxiHost.Builder | EsxiHost.Builder. systemTags(Map<String,Map<String,Object>> systemTags) | Usage of system tag keys. | 
| EsxiHost.Builder | EsxiHost.Builder. timeCreated(Date timeCreated) | The date and time the ESXi host was created, in the format defined by
RFC3339 . | 
| EsxiHost.Builder | EsxiHost.Builder. timeUpdated(Date timeUpdated) | The date and time the ESXi host was updated, in the format defined by
RFC3339 . | 
| EsxiHost.Builder | EsxiHost. toBuilder() |  | 
| EsxiHost.Builder | EsxiHost.Builder. upgradedReplacementEsxiHostId(String upgradedReplacementEsxiHostId) | The OCID  of the
ESXi host that is newly created to upgrade the original host. | 
| EsxiHost.Builder | EsxiHost.Builder. vmwareSoftwareVersion(String vmwareSoftwareVersion) | The version of VMware software that Oracle Cloud VMware Solution installed on the ESXi
hosts. |